2011 DJF to TND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2011

During 2011, the DJF to TND ex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 29, valuing the pair at 0.0084.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on May 2, dropping to 0.0075.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 0.0009 TND.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 0.0081 to the December average rate of 0.0083, the exchange rate registered a net change of 3.05%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2011 high of 0.0084 was down 3.89% compared to the 2010 peak of 0.0087,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 0.0083 0.0079 0.0081
February 0.0080 0.0079 0.0080
March 0.0079 0.0078 0.0078
April 0.0078 0.0076 0.0077
May 0.0079 0.0075 0.0078
June 0.0078 0.0076 0.0077
July 0.0079 0.0077 0.0078
August 0.0078 0.0076 0.0077
September 0.0081 0.0078 0.0080
October 0.0082 0.0078 0.0080
November 0.0083 0.0080 0.0081
December 0.0084 0.0082 0.0083
